Trust Funds

All asbestos victims must receive complete compensation for their losses, including medical expenses, lost wages and suffering. Compensation from asbestos trust funds can assist them in paying these costs. Asbestos trust funds are pools of money set aside by the manufacturers that produced asbestos-containing products. The funds were set up in the 1980s following companies that knowingly exposed workers to asbestos-containing substances and fil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ection to stay out of liability in lawsuits.

Each trust fund will assign an amount to the various types of asbestos-related diseases, with the more serious diseases being given a higher price. Each trust has a percentage of the total claim that they will pay. Asbestos lawyers assist victims in filing claims using multiple asbestos trust funds in order to maximize their compensation.

It is essential to submit an asbestos trust fund claim as soon as you can after diagnosis to ensure compensation is paid out in an efficient manner. The timeframe for filing a claim varies according to the situation, but generally victims receive their payouts within 90-days of filing their claim. Certain victims are eligible for an expedited review, which enables them to receive a predetermined amount of compensation dependent on the asbestos company's established standards.
